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
3D Custom Plate group
Patients in this group will undergo open reduction and internal fixation of displaced mandibular sub-condylar fractures using preoperatively designed and 3D-printed patient-specific titanium plates.
3D custom plate
Custom 3D plate will be designed using preoperative CT and virtual surgical planning.
Standard titanium plates group
Patients in this group will undergo open reduction and internal fixation of displaced mandibular sub-condylar fractures using the conventional technique, involving either two standard titanium miniplates or a single 2.3 mm titanium plate.
Standard titanium fixation plates
The fixation will be performed according to established surgical principles for managing displaced mandibular sub-condylar fractures without patient-specific planning or customization.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Age ranges from 18 to 60 years
* Fracture duration less than 2 weeks
* Patients with adequate follow up duration for outcome assessment
Exclusion Criteria
* Patients with severe systemic diseases that may affect fracture healing
* Presence of any pathology at the fracture site
* Patients with previous history of mandibular surgery
* Medically compromised patients who are not fit to undergo surgery under general anesthesia
* Patients with in complete medical records or missing follow up data
